SirSync allows you to synchronize WooCommerce products between connected websites while preserving supported product data, media, pricing, inventory, and relationships. Whether you’re managing a single product or an entire catalog, SirSync simplifies keeping your WooCommerce stores synchronized.
What Gets Synchronized
SirSync supports synchronizing WooCommerce product data including:
- Product name
- Product descriptions
- Short descriptions
- Product type (Simple, Variable, Grouped, External)
- Featured images
- Product galleries
- Categories and tags
- Pricing and sale pricing
- Inventory settings
- SKU
- Shipping settings
- Tax settings
- Purchase notes
- Product attributes
- Variations
- Variation images
- Downloadable files
- SEO metadata
- Custom fields (including ACF)
- Referenced media
- Internal links
- Related products (Upsells, Cross-sells, and Grouped Products)
Depending on your deployment settings, you can choose which supported product properties are synchronized.
Push to Remote
Use Push to Remote when the current website contains the latest version of the product you want to synchronize.
- Open the WooCommerce product.
- Open the SirSync deployment panel.
- Click Push to Remote.
SirSync synchronizes the product and all supported related WooCommerce data to the connected website. Product media, variations, categories, attributes, and related products are synchronized automatically when applicable.
Pull from Remote
Use Pull from Remote when the connected website contains the product version you want to copy back to the current website.
- Open the WooCommerce product.
- Open the SirSync deployment panel.
- Click Pull from Remote.
SirSync retrieves the supported WooCommerce product data from the connected website and updates the current product.
Variable Products
SirSync fully supports WooCommerce variable products. Product attributes, variations, variation pricing, images, downloadable files, inventory settings, shipping classes, tax classes, and supported variation metadata are synchronized as part of the deployment.
When synchronizing variable products, SirSync automatically maps variations to their corresponding parent product and attributes on the destination website.
Product Images
Featured images, product galleries, variation images, and images embedded within product descriptions are automatically synchronized when necessary.
SirSync intelligently matches existing media on the connected website whenever possible to avoid creating duplicate files.
Bulk Product Synchronization
SirSync supports synchronizing multiple WooCommerce products at once from the Products list.
- Navigate to Products > All Products.
- Select one or more products.
- Choose Push Selected to Remote.
Each selected product is processed independently while preserving supported product data, media, taxonomies, variations, and relationships.
Product Relationships
During bulk product synchronization, SirSync automatically remaps product relationships after all selected products have been processed.
This includes supported:
- Product variations
- Upsells
- Cross-sells
- Grouped products
This secondary mapping process ensures product relationships continue pointing to the correct products on the connected website, even when multiple related products are synchronized together.
Categories, Tags, and Attributes
WooCommerce product categories, tags, and attributes can be synchronized along with the product. SirSync maps supported taxonomies between connected websites to preserve product organization and variation selections.
